At some point during the Human Genome Project, they decided that humans had approximately 30,000 genes, rather than 100,000. A handful of people who didn't understand basic genetics went around screaming about how this was a win for nurture in the nature vs. nurture debate. In reality, it didn't prove much of anything.
I'm running short on time, but I'll leave you with this thought: If each gene has only two versions, that allows for the possibility of 2^30000 different genetic combinations. That's a big number. Claiming that 30,000 genes makes us surprisingly simple is just unjustified. -
